I am currently porting keeperfx (Dungeonkeeper reimplementation) to AmigaOS. I will try an AROS compile one of the next days. This recompile will require AROS 64 Bit as it requires SDL2 (I probably need to do a sdl1 Adaption in the future due to 68k - so Aros 32 Bit might be possible somewhen in the future).

No new cores planned currently. But if you have one specific in mind, tell me which one (I fear all the "easy" ones are done).

At one point probably 3DHW needs to get addressed, but that is not so easy, did not even get it running yet on AmigaOS4 where I am much more knowledgable.
